What are the responsibilities and job description for the Animal Caregiver Supervisor position at Noah's Ark Animal Sanctuary?

GENERAL SUMMARY

Do you love to work with a diverse group of animals in a beautiful setting? This position will be overseeing the Animal Care Department. The position will be ultimately responsible for all aspects of daily animal care at Noah’s Ark Animal Sanctuary and Animal Caregivers performance. This is a full-time position with benefits.

ESSENTIAL DUTIES AN R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Ensure that the highest animal care and welfare standards are upheld and continuously improved according to established policies and procedures, and standards set by regulatory agencies.
  • Provides daily care to animals and their enclosures. Including, but not limited to cleaning, feeding, watering, securing, observing, animal training and enrichment, record keeping and maintaining exhibits.
  • Cleans and maintains animal exhibits including use of chemical agents and special tools which are used to ensure the health and safety of the animals as well as the proper presentation to the public and maintains biosecurity between managed animals and free-ranging wildlife.
  • Ensure animal diets and medications are being administered correctly as prescribed by the veterinarian.
  • Monitors health of animals daily by observing eating habits, general activity, behavior and appearance, interaction with others, etc. Reports on abnormal behaviors and problems to the Executive Director.
  • Identify and report potential safety problems, finding ways to reduce risks and injuries.
  • Represent the veterinary needs and interests of the animals to the Veterinarians.
  • Facilitate, oversee and evaluate behavioral husbandry and enrichment programs.
  • Track pending maintenance and improvement work requests for animal exhibits and holding areas, authorizing and prioritizing those requests.
  • Tasks may include heavy manual and skilled work such as moving and manipulating heavy food items, hoses, bales of hay, equipment and crated animals.
  • Maintains and operational and in date inventory of equipment and supplies that is stocked and in good working order.
  • Ensure that Animal Caregiver staff is allocated appropriately for optimal animal care, including arranging coverage for vacation, illnesses and other absences for the animal management department.
  • Adheres to established animal handling and related safety guidelines
  • Responsible for oversight, performance evaluations, and resolving personnel issues for direct reports on animal caregivers.
  • Perform other duties as assigned.
